Saquarra reversible board [family:
20 squares / 30 squares]

period:
Late Bronze (1600-1200) date: ~
1300 B.C |
|

original location :
Egypt (Saquarra) context:
pyramid of king Teti, temple of death |
fabric:
couleur:
brown state:
dimensions:
L : 27,5 cm l : 7 cm H : 4,8 cm
conservation:
Cairo museum: |
designs :
|
disposition of the grid:
hieroglyphic inscription bearing a name maybe of the owner |
accessories:
10 prawns, five tall and five of the button shape, two knuckle bones and one drawer |
publications:
Decker, W.
1984 Bild Atlas zum Sport und Spiel im alten Aëgypten catalogue des jeux égyptiens, Munich |
